Transaction 5e84e8ddee542095f2320c9f30a7fc4765e4f2cac1503604d5cee6b20813f00e

2 Input
2 Outputs
  • 5e84e8ddee542095f2320c9f30a7fc4765e4f2cac1503604d5cee6b20813f00e:0
  • value  640
    address  17Pq3mwQGmiFhQb3hQPQvHo4ehjLfkKQnk
  • 5e84e8ddee542095f2320c9f30a7fc4765e4f2cac1503604d5cee6b20813f00e:1
  • value  132942
    address  1JBNMWXBAPDp6SCidkaGn42TewVPtmBzxj